English meaning
- banal adj So common and unoriginal that it is boring.
- commonplace adjective Ordinary; lacking anything unusual or noteworthy.
- trite adjective Overused to the point of being boring or meaningless; unoriginal.
- trivial adjective Of little importance or significance.
